Component: LOD-ANA
Component Name: SAP Analytics Cloud
Description: A data object that represents categorical data for example, product category, date, or location.
Key Concepts: Dimension is a term used in SAP Analytics Cloud (LOD-ANA) to refer to the categories of data that are used to organize and analyze information. Dimensions are used to group related data points together, allowing users to quickly identify trends and patterns in their data. For example, a dimension might be “Region”, which would group together all data points related to a particular region. How to use it: Dimensions can be used in SAP Analytics Cloud (LOD-ANA) to create visualizations and reports. When creating a visualization or report, users can select the dimensions they want to use as the basis for their analysis. This allows users to quickly identify trends and patterns in their data based on the dimensions they have chosen. Tips & Tricks: When selecting dimensions for your analysis, it is important to consider how the different dimensions will interact with each other. For example, if you are analyzing sales data, you may want to consider using both “Region” and “Product” as dimensions, as this will allow you to see how sales of different products vary by region.
